Output 2096f80943e293c0885a1a21aae8203315c7580e93ff8c9c7c81dd72bac97983:0

value
26451
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 487548c6d1be2d29fa98520f6521aa3035c00091 OP_EQUALVERIFY OP_CHECKSIG
address
17c89sGY4RkkwJDoGF61DiuH3jCCErZ8fc
transaction
2096f80943e293c0885a1a21aae8203315c7580e93ff8c9c7c81dd72bac97983
spent
true